It looks like the map you're using as a basis for distortion is getting highly compressed if it's giving you shapes like that. I'd suggest checking what compression algorithm it uses when importing. Normal maps often get pretty highly compressed, so be sure to check that.
Zremesher doesn't currently seem to respect the guides too well unless you really crank their strength up to 99 or 100 (and even then it might not work to well). This has been a common problem for a while now, ever since they changed its algorithm to reduce spirals.
Jerc and I are two different person ;) The supersampling in SD basically works the same way, if you choose 8x it computes the map at 8 times the output resolution. The only difference may be the algorithm to downsize the image. Which one do you use in PS ? Nicolas
This is a completely wild guess but instead of increasing the DynaMesh resolution try increasing the size of the model under Tools > Geometry > Size > XYZ Size. My thought is that at very fine resolution the algorithm is messing up, but larger size and a smaller res might change the math to work.
